Two killed, one injured after single-car crash in Huntsville

Two were killed and one was injured after a single-car crash in Huntsville, Alabama on Monday.

The crash took place on Bob Wade Lane near Mount Lebanon Road at 6:06 p.m.

A 16-year-old male driver and his younger brother were killed in the crash.

A third brother was taken to Huntsville Hospital in serious but stable condition.

Huntsville Police Department, Huntsville Fire and Rescue, and the Madison County Sheriff’s Office were collecting details about the crash.
